
RECOMMENDED: Bride by Ali Hazelwood is $1.99! I didn’t see this as a KDD yesterday, so I hope it sticks around for at least 24 hours. Carrie gave this one a B+:
I enjoyed Bride so much that I might put it on the keeper shelf. It’s the first book I’ve read by Ali Hazelwood, so I can’t tell you how it compares to her other work. But I can tell you that while Bride isn’t perfect, it’s a fun, though violent, paranormal romance between a mysterious brooding werewolf leader and a deeply sarcastic vampyre.

This HaBO request is from Delia, who is trying to help a friend find this book: The heroine is an astronaut or scientist on a fairly normal space travel mission, but ends up either back in time, forward in the future, or in an alternate universe. My friend is confident it’s the same planet, but it has an ancient-yet-futuristic civilization. It’s very metaphysical: crystals, prophetic visions, etc. They don’t remember any plot details, but the … Continue reading HaBO: Anti-Gravity Nipple Pasties →
